WARRANTIES a.) There are no warranties which extend beyond the description on the face hereof. b.) There is no implied warranty of fitness for the particular purpose and no implied warranty of merchantability. c.) Except as otherwise provided herein, there is no express warranty, affirmation, promise, description, or representation of any kind, except that the goods shall be of the quality as specified herein, and none shall be implied by law. The quality of the goods shall be in accordance with Homasote Company's specification. The final determination of the suitability of the goods for the use contemplated by the buyer is the sole responsibility of the buyer, and Homasote Company shall have no responsibility in connection with such suitability. d.) Homasote Company's limited warranty against defective goods extends for a period of one (1) year from the date of original installation of construction products or one (1) year from shipment of industrial products and is limited to replacement of defective materials only. Homasote Company shall not be liable for any other damages either direct or consequential. e.) This limited Warranty as to the Construction products is valid only if the Homasote construction product has been installed and used in accordance with the most current Homasote approved specifications and instructions for the particular product involved. These specifications and instructions which are available at the source of purchase should be read carefully prior to installation and use of the product. f.) No person, agent, distributor, representative, dealer or fabricator is authorized to give any warranty or make any representations on behalf of Homasote or to assume for Homasote any liability in connection with any Homasote product.
